Amazing how many other animals feed off the Red Naped Sapsucker (woodpecker) taps into our willow bushes: Red Squirrels, hornets, wasps, butterflies, and humming birds have all come in for sweet treats.
Outside the cities Red Squirrels dominate the forests, eating mostly pine and spruce tree seeds, but also plenty of mushrooms (which they dry out on branches for winter food). These are two of three fledglings a pair of Red Naped Sapsuckers (woodpeckers) are feeding from the willow trees just behind our outdoor kitchen at our seasonal camp. The young are so funny learning how to fly. The bird life out in the Alberta foothills is wonderful.
We’re spending most of the summer in our new caravan at our seasonal camp in the Alberta foothills just east of Banff’s Ya Ha Tinda Ranch (where the new Bison heard was acclimatized before being released into the wild after a 125 year absence).
